把src中更新的文件备份到dst文件夹下,并把dst文件夹中多余的文件删除掉.
(注:src中有一个EXCEL文件和一个文本文件。dst中也一样有同名的两个文件,但多一个压缩文件。)

解决方案 »

  1.   

    DOS 命令?
    copy src\*.* dst
    del dst\*.rarREM 就當作是rar的壓縮文件了
      

  2.   

    首先把dst文件夹整个删除
    接着再把src文件夹中的所有文件全部转移到dst文件夹中
    你可以使用FileSystemObject组件,这个挺方便的~
    代码自己慢慢研究
      

  3.   

    1楼的在程序中建立个bat文件,里面写这个,用完再删除那个bat一样是用VB实现。呵呵。
      

  4.   

    Dim fs As New Scripting.FileSystemObject
    Private Sub Command1_Click()
    Dim str1, str2 As String
        str1 = "C:\dir1\*.*"
        str2 = "C:\dir2\"
        Kill str2 & "*.*"
        fs.CopyFile str1, str2
    End Sub
    可以用,不过文件打开时不行,文件不存在时也不能删,呵呵。加个判断吧。
      

  5.   

    VB6 Code:
    Kill "c:\dst\*.*"
    FileCopy "c:\src\*.xls","c:\dst\*.xls"
    FileCopy "c:\src\*.txt","c:\dst\*.txt"